WebRedox (reduction–oxidation, / ˈ r ɛ d ɒ k s / RED-oks, / ˈ r iː d ɒ k s / REE-doks) is a type of chemical reaction in which the oxidation states of substrate change. Oxidation is the loss of electrons or an increase in the … WebOxidation and Reduction reactions- The chemical reactions which involve the transfer of electrons from one chemical substance to another. These electron-transfer reactions are termed as oxidation-reduction reactions or Redox reactions. WebBalancing simple redox reactions can be a straightforward matter of going back and forth between products and reactants. For example, in the redox reaction of Na and Cl 2: Na + Cl 2 → NaCl. it should be immediately clear that the Cl atoms are not balanced. We can fix this by putting the coefficient 2 in front of the product: Na + Cl 2 → 2NaCl WebA redox equation can be balanced using the following stepwise procedure: (1) Divide the equation into two half-reactions.
